PrEP

Developed as a medication to treat HIV, PrEP has revolutionized the way gay men think about sex since it was approved for HIV prevention. Studies have found the pill to be nearly 100% effective at preventing infection if taken daily, easing a fear that a generation of gay men have struggled with. No matter whether you think Truvada will promote sexual openness or foster an attitude of irresponsibility, it's clear that this little blue pill is one of the biggest developments in the fight against HIV in a decade.
